One of the great pleasures of being a reporter is stumbling onto stuff you didn’t know – like the way New Hampshire issues about 140 permits a year for people to do gold prospecting in our rivers and streams.

There’s gold in them thar White Mountains! Who knew?

There’s a bill in the legislature that would ban using dredging machines to hunt for these pricey little flakes because of the environmental damage that they do. We could still pan by hand but not with a noisy two-stroke engine, which seems reasonable to me.
